CDG Human Resources Coordinator Salaries in Boulder

The average CDG Human Resources Coordinator in Boulder earns an estimated $61,867 annually. CDG's Human Resources Coordinator compensation is $4,069 more than the US average for a Human Resources Coordinator.

In Boulder, The HR Department at CDG earns $3,540 more on average than the Engineering Department.
